I tried these for 7 weeks and I simply don't care for the "disco ball" effect so I am selling two virtually brand new PacificSun Pandora S2 fixtures. These are 48 inches and come with 4 x 54 watt T5s and 3 x 75 watt LED panels. It is the equivalent of a 2 x 250 watt metal halide fixture with 4 x T5s. At the moment these are programmed with a custom PAR table I wrote. The LEDs turn on from 6AM to 10PM but they ramp up super slowly and on low power initially so it's more like moonlight for the first 2 and the last 2 hours. The T5s are set to run 10 hours a day from 9AM to 7PM. I am including 4 almost new T5s including 4 ATI Coral Plus and 4 Giesemann Aquapink bulbs for free. The bulbs have 7 days use on them. They are ready for plug and play as is, but I will gladly help the buyer download and prepare the program necessary to control these units.

The units require that you download PacificSun software and they require a Bluetooth connection. You MUST use an EXTERNAL Bluetooth adapter!!! I wlll supply one such adapter for free to the first buyer. Otherwise you can buy an adapter at Office Depot made by Targus for about $30.
